Performance in working memory (WM) tasks depends on the capacity for storing objects and on the allocation of attention to these objects. Here, we explored how capacity models need to be augmented to account for the benefit of focusing attention on the target of recall. Participants encoded six colored disks (Experiment 1) or a set of one to eight colored disks (Experiment 2) and were cued to recall the color of a target on a color wheel. In the no-delay condition, the recall-cue was presented after a 1,000-ms retention interval, and participants could report the retrieved color immediately. In the delay condition, the recall-cue was presented at the same time as in the no-delay condition, but the opportunity to report the color was delayed. During this delay, participants could focus attention exclusively on the target. Responses deviated less from the target’s color in the delay than in the no-delay condition. Mixture modeling assigned this benefit to a reduction in guessing (Experiments 1 and 2) and transposition errors (Experiment 2). We tested several computational models implementing flexible or discrete capacity allocation, aiming to explain both the effect of set size, reflecting the limited capacity of WM, and the effect of delay, reflecting the role of attention to WM representations. Both models fit the data better when a spatially graded source of transposition error is added to its assumptions. The benefits of focusing attention could be explained by allocating to this object a higher proportion of the capacity to represent color.  相似文献

The influence of judges' behaviors on procedural justice was analyzed in a field study, observing the judges' behaviors during n = 129 trials and assessing the defendants and the audiences' justice perceptions. The observed judicial behavior was unrelated to the defendants' justice perceptions. However, the more respectful the judge treated the defendants, the fairer the audience perceived the trial. In general, the effect size of the relationship between observational measures and subjective justice ratings was small in comparison to the relationship within defendants' or audiences' ratings. There were striking differences in the justice perception between the two data sources, namely defendants and audience. Thus, the source matters, and to avoid a same‐source bias, should be taken into account when analyzing justice perceptions.  相似文献

Social psychology is facing a major developmental task, which is not primarily one of achieving larger data samples and stricter significance testing. What is needed, rather, is an improvement in logic of science and powerful theorizing. The starting point of this article is a critical appraisal that the intrapsychic concepts (motives, attitudes, and explicit and implicit goals) that are the major focus of social–psychological theories lack in explanatory power because they are too close to the effects (actions, judgments, and decisions) they are intended to explain. To overcome this apparent weakness (compared with neuroscience or genetics), it is proposed that more powerful theories should relate social cognition and behavior to more distant variables in the environment. A functional analysis reveals that intrapsychic processes are multiply predetermined by extrapsychic, environmental constraints. The theoretical value and fertility of the proposed ecological functionalism are illustrated with reference to three areas of empirical research: sampling approaches to understanding biases in judgment and decision making; strategic influences on priming effects within a functional analysis of adaptive behavior; and the impact of verbal and symbolic communication constraints on the construction of attributions, stereotypes, and culture. Can cognitive abilities such as reasoning be improved through working memory training? This question is still highly controversial, with prior studies providing contradictory findings. The lack of theory-driven, systematic approaches and (occasionally serious) methodological shortcomings complicates this debate even more. This review suggests two general mechanisms mediating transfer effects that are (or are not) observed after working memory training: enhanced working memory capacity, enabling people to hold more items in working memory than before training, or enhanced efficiency using the working memory capacity available (e.g., using chunking strategies to remember more items correctly). We then highlight multiple factors that could influence these mechanisms of transfer and thus the success of training interventions. These factors include (1) the nature of the training regime (i.e., intensity, duration, and adaptivity of the training tasks) and, with it, the magnitude of improvements during training, and (2) individual differences in age, cognitive abilities, biological factors, and motivational and personality factors. Finally, we summarize the findings revealed by existing training studies for each of these factors, and thereby present a roadmap for accumulating further empirical evidence regarding the efficacy of working memory training in a systematic way.  相似文献

In selection contexts, applicants’ ability to identify criteria (ATIC) refers to individual differences in the accuracy of perceptions with regard to what is required to be successful in evaluative situations. Despite promising findings regarding this construct, the cross-situational consistency necessary to infer that ATIC is a stable characteristic has generally been assessed in situations that have similar demands in terms of the competencies required for success. The purpose of this study was to provide a strong test of the theory underlying the construct by examining convergence in ATIC scores across assessment center (AC) exercises with very different demands. Participants (N?=?173) of a developmental AC completed 6 exercises and made ATIC judgments following the completion of each exercise. These judgments were used to create ATIC scores and to examine the consistency of these scores across exercises with similar and dissimilar demands. Results showed that ATIC scores converged across both similar and dissimilar exercises. Furthermore, participants who shifted their perceptions across dissimilar exercises the most were those who scored high in ATIC, whereas across similar exercises those who scored high in ATIC were those who evaluated the situations more similarly. Overall, ATIC demonstrated strong predictive ability, as it correlated with overall AC performance (r = .40) and predicted performance equally well across pairs of similar and dissimilar exercises.  相似文献

One model of signal evolution is based on the notion that behaviours become increasingly detached from their original biological functions to obtain a communicative value. Selection may not always favour the evolution of such transitions, for instance, if signalling is costly due to predators usurping signal production. Here, we collected inertial movement sensing data recorded from multiple locations in free-ranging horses (Equus caballus), which we subjected to a machine learning algorithm to extract kinematic gestalt profiles. This yielded surprisingly rich and multi-layered sets of information. In particular, we were able to discriminate identity, breed, sex and some personality traits from the overall movement patterns of freely moving subjects. Our study suggests that, by attending to movement gestalts, domestic horses, and probably many other group-living animals, have access to rich social information passively but reliably made available by conspecifics, a finding that we discuss in relation with current signal evolution theories.  相似文献

However, closer inspection reveals serious problems. When plotting replication effects are against original effects, the regression trap is lurking: Expecting replication effects to be equally strong as original effects is logically unwarranted; they are inevitably subject to regressive shrinkage. To control for regression, the reliability of original and replication studies must be taken into account. Further problems arise from missing manipulation checks and sampling biases. Our critical comment highlights the need for replication science to live up to the same methodological scrutiny as other research.  相似文献

After 30 years of research, the mechanisms underlying the evaluative priming effect are still a topic of debate. In this study, we tested whether the evaluative priming effect can result from (uncontrolled) associative relatedness rather than evaluative congruency. Stimuli that share the same evaluative connotation are more likely to show some degree of non-evaluative associative relatedness than stimuli that have a different evaluative connotation. Therefore, unless associative relatedness is explicitly controlled for, evaluative priming effects reported in earlier research may be driven by associative relatedness instead of evaluative relatedness. To address this possibility, we performed an evaluative priming study in which evaluative congruency and associative relatedness were manipulated independently from each other. The valent/neutral categorisation task was used to ensure evaluative stimulus processing in the absence of response priming effects. Results showed an effect of associative relatedness but no (overall) effect of evaluative congruency. Our findings highlight the importance of controlling for associative relatedness when testing for evaluative priming effects.  相似文献

Perception is fundamentally a multisensory experience. The principle of inverse effectiveness (PoIE) states how the multisensory gain is maximal when responses to the unisensory constituents of the stimuli are weak. It is one of the basic principles underlying multisensory processing of spatiotemporally corresponding crossmodal stimuli that are well established at behavioral as well as neural levels. It is not yet clear, however, how modality-specific stimulus features influence discrimination of subtle changes in a crossmodally corresponding feature belonging to another modality. Here, we tested the hypothesis that reliance on visual cues to pitch discrimination follow the PoIE at the interindividual level (i.e., varies with varying levels of auditory-only pitch discrimination abilities). Using an oddball pitch discrimination task, we measured the effect of varying visually perceived vertical position in participants exhibiting a wide range of pitch discrimination abilities (i.e., musicians and nonmusicians). Visual cues significantly enhanced pitch discrimination as measured by the sensitivity index d’, and more so in the crossmodally congruent than incongruent condition. The magnitude of gain caused by compatible visual cues was associated with individual pitch discrimination thresholds, as predicted by the PoIE. This was not the case for the magnitude of the congruence effect, which was unrelated to individual pitch discrimination thresholds, indicating that the pitch-height association is robust to variations in auditory skills. Our findings shed light on individual differences in multisensory processing by suggesting that relevant multisensory information that crucially aids some perceivers’ performance may be of less importance to others, depending on their unisensory abilities.  相似文献
